Common Caution Lighting and Interpretations



Identify usual warning lights in your auto and understand their definitions to guarantee secure driving.

One of the most normal warning lights include the check engine light, which signals issues with the engine or exhausts system. If this light begins, it's crucial to have your lorry checked quickly.

The oil stress alerting light suggests reduced oil pressure, needing instant focus to avoid engine damage.

A blinking battery light could recommend a defective billing system, possibly leaving you stranded if not dealt with.

The tire stress monitoring system (TPMS) light notifies you to reduced tire stress, impacting automobile security and gas efficiency. Neglecting this might lead to dangerous driving conditions.

The abdominal light indicates an issue with the anti-lock braking system, jeopardizing your capability to quit promptly in emergency situations.

Finally, the coolant temperature alerting light warns of engine overheating, which can lead to serious damages if not resolved promptly.

Comprehending these common caution lights will help you resolve concerns quickly and keep secure driving conditions.

DIY Troubleshooting Tips



If you observe a warning light on your dashboard, there are a couple of do it yourself troubleshooting tips you can try prior to looking for professional assistance.

The initial step is to consult your cars and truck's guidebook to comprehend what the particular caution light indicates. Often the issue can be as straightforward as a loose gas cap activating the check engine light. Tightening the gas cap might resolve the trouble.

An additional usual issue is a low battery, which can set off various alerting lights. Inspecting the battery links for rust and ensuring they're secure might fix the trouble.



If a caution light persists, you can try resetting it by detaching the car's battery for a couple of mins and after that reconnecting it. In addition, inspecting your car's liquid degrees, such as oil, coolant, and brake fluid, can aid troubleshoot cautioning lights related to these systems.
